The Union Jack Club has a rich history, dating back to 1907. It was founded to provide accommodation and support for military personnel. Not really sure why this matters, but it’s kinda cool. The club has evolved over the years, adapting to the needs of its members, which is pretty neat if you think about it.

Located on Sandell Street, the club is pretty easy to find. It’s a stone’s throw from Waterloo Station, which is super convenient for travelers. Seriously, who doesn’t love easy access? Plus, if you’re like me and can’t read a map to save your life, this is a major win!

Built in the mid-19th century, the Houses of Parliament, also known as the Palace of Westminster, has this vibe that’s hard to ignore. The intricate details on the facade, the iconic Big Ben (which is actually the name of the bell, not the clock tower, fun fact!), and the overall grandeur make it a sight you can’t miss. Not really sure why this matters, but it’s kinda cool to think about how many important decisions have been made right there.

Key FeaturesDescription
Big BenThe Great Bell of the clock at the north end of the Palace of Westminster.
House of CommonsThe lower house of Parliament, where MPs (Members of Parliament) meet.
House of LordsThe upper house of Parliament, made up of appointed members.
